Kinds of Welder’s Certificates

Despite the fact that the AWS’ standard CW (Certified Welder) credential helps make you eligible for the majority of employment opportunities, a number of fields will require their specific certification. Examples of the most-well-known of these appear below.

  • ASME Certification for welders who handle boiler and pressure vessels
  • CW Certificates to be a Certified Welder
  • API Certification for those that work with pipelines in the oil and gas field
  • Certified Welding Instructor and Senior Certified Welding Instructor Certifications for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ors

The below data shows employment and earnings forecasts for welding professionals in the State of Delaware through 2022.

Delaware Employment
2012 2022 Change Annual Job Openings
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ers 490 550 12% 20
Delaware Annual Salary
Low Median High
Welders,
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ers
$31,500 $45,200 $65,200

Source: O*Net Online
